Un thiol (prononcé en français : /tjɔl/ ) est un composé organosulfuré de formule générique R–SH, où R est un radical organique (alkyle ou aryle, par exemple) et –SH le groupe sulfhydryle, analogue au groupe hydroxyle –OH des alcools en remplaçant l'atome d'oxygène par un atome de soufre . WebNov 14, 2024 · Preparation of Thiols. Thiols are prepared by the nucleophilic substitution reaction where hydrosulfide anion is a nucleophile which reacts with alkyl halides. For example- Reaction of sodium hydrosulfide with alkyl halides. Hydrosulfide is used in excess amounts to prevent the reaction of thiol with the alkyl halide and the formation of ... The invention also relates generally to a … marchisio chiesaWebThiol-containing substances can be isolated selectively by covalent binding to an activated thiolated matrix via thiol-disulphide exchange to form a mixed disulphide bond. After washing away unbound material, the thiol-containing substance is eluted by reducing the disulphide bond. This technique is also known as covalent chromatography. csio cancellation formWebThiol-containing molecules can interact with metal ions and metal surfaces to form dative bonds. Dative bonds are also known as coordinate covalent bonds.
